Oklahoma Code § 53-412

Title 53. Oklahoma Historical Societies And Associations: Heritage Preservation Grant Program

A.  There is hereby created within the Oklahoma Historical
Society the Heritage Preservation Grant Program to provide financial

assistance to cities, counties, nonprofit organizations, and tribal
governments to operate and improve the effectiveness of museums and
historical organizations.
B.  The purpose of the Heritage Preservation Grant Program is to
encourage the collecting, preserving, and sharing of Oklahoma
history at the grassroots level in all parts of the state.
